Redwood: Flexfields in Goal Plan Configuration
If your administrator has configured flexfields for goal plans, you can use these fields to enter information that’s specific to your organization on the Redwood redesigned goal plan page.

Steps to Enable
To enable Redwood Goals Center, you need to enable the profile options indicated in the table.
Profile Option Code |
Profile Option Display Name |
Value |
---|---|---|
ORA_HCM_VBCS_PWA_ENABLED |
Enable VBCS Progressive Web Application User Interface |
Y |
ORA_HRA_PERFORMANCE_DOCUMENTS_AND_GOALS_REDWOOD_ENABLED |
Enable Redwood Performance Documents and Goals Center |
Yes |
NOTE: The Performance Document, Check-in, and Goals Center features are closely connected. So, the Redwood version of these pages can all be enabled or disabled only using the common ORA_HRA_PERFORMANCE_DOCUMENTS_AND_GOALS_REDWOOD_ENABLED profile option. These features can't be enabled individually.
For more information about setting profile option values, see the Set Profile Option Values topic in the Implementing Applications guide on Oracle Help Center.
To define a flexfield for your organization’s goal plans, use the Worker Goal Descriptive Flexfields task in the Setup and Maintenance work area and define a segment for the HRG_GOAL_PLANS_B descriptive flexfield.
